Самый простой способ сделать генератор QuickLook на OS X? (скрипт -> html -> просмотр webkit?)

Я не знаю Objective C, но очень хотел бы сделать простой генератор QuickLook.

Вот мой план:

myfile.extension -> генератор QuickLook анализирует файл с помощью сценария (например, простой сценарий оболочки или иным способом, который я предоставляю), который затем выводит HTML-файл -> QuickLook показывает этот HTML-файл с помощью представления веб-набора

Я в основном ищу шаблон или учебное пособие, где я мог бы просто вставить свой собственный скрипт в него и не беспокоиться о том, как работает сам генератор QuickLook и без необходимости изучать Objective C (что я делаю, но медленно!).

Большое спасибо, если кто-то может помочь с этим, или даже просто указать мне в правильном направлении. Я уверен, что это будет полезно для кого-то еще в будущем.

Редактировать:

Я нашел следующее, что я пропустил раньше, что частично отвечает на мой вопрос:

http://developer.apple.com/library/mac/#documentation/UserExperience/Conceptual/Quicklook_Programming_Guide/Articles/QLDynamicGeneration.html#//apple_ref/doc/uid/TP40005020-CH15-SW2

Это более сложное решение, на которое я надеялся, и означает, что мне придется углубиться в Objective-C. Если кто-нибудь знает, как я могу упростить этот код, я был бы очень признателен.

Например, есть ли способ изменить строку в учебнике:

случай =InitializeCoreDataStackWIthURL(URL);

к чему-то похожему, например:

(String) Случай = (вывод myshellscript.sh $url)

Пожалуйста, имейте в виду, что я не знаю Objective-C, поэтому я не знаю, как написать базовый стек данных или даже что это такое!

Большое спасибо, что нашли время ответить.

1 ответ

Вам не нужно делать Objective-C, чтобы написать генератор, но вам обязательно нужно будет написать код на C.

Вызов внешнего скрипта (или любого другого внешнего кода) в генераторе запрещен песочницей Беглого взгляда.

Другие вопросы по тегам